Output 68aa3229eefc053ca13144b650329d31827114d76dba1eca5d3b5d1875776b09:2
- value
- 38850655
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2743a07d5a61a7d6b6aa65fb462d3fd81b75f9f7 OP_EQUAL
- address
- MBUmbiEuW9PoMGqGKVttWnfSupUidcc7va
- transaction
- 68aa3229eefc053ca13144b650329d31827114d76dba1eca5d3b5d1875776b09
- spent
- true